How to Recover After a Burglary

WHAT SHOULD I DO AFTER I’VE BEEN BURGLARIZED?

A home burglary is a horrifying event that can leave residents frozen in fear. After the initial shock has worn off, the victims must try to move forward with their life. Here are five tips on how to recover after a burglary:

1 – Contact The Police

Even if you are not in any imminent danger, it is still a good idea to call the police. The police will be able to determine exactly how the perpetrator entered your home. Furthermore, there could also be other victims within your area.

2 – Strengthen Doors and Keep Windows Locked

As a homeowner, you must take the necessary steps to protect your property. If the entrance-ways are not properly secured, an aggressive criminal can easily kick open the door. Installing a heavy-duty strike plate will definitely provide you with an extra degree of protection.

3 – Install Extra Lighting

Thieves tend to shy away from bright lights. Make sure that the exterior of your home remains well-lit. To minimize electrical costs, install motion-activated lights away from the reach of a burglar.

4 – Invest in a Home Security System

Statistics show that less than 20 percent of the homes in the United States. are protected by an alarm system. Unsurprisingly, the absence of a home security system makes a burglar’s job a lot easier. If you truly want to safeguard your loved ones, home security systems and cameras are a must-have necessity.

5 – Stop Announcing Whereabouts on Social Media

Whether you are on a family trip or at the local shopping mall, never announce your whereabouts on social media. Criminals can use this important information to plot a burglary. Instead of uploading pictures while you are away, wait until you are back in town to share pictures of your vacation.
